KBM 35 Keyboard
44-key monophonic keyboard with scale control.
3005 EGR
Discrete ADSR with manual trigger button and LED.
3006 MPL - Multiple
3015 MXA
3-1 mixer with unity-gain input.
3017 VCF
State-variable 12 dB filter. One output is Band pass, the other has a control for low-notch-high pass.
3021 VCO (x2)
Uses a Curtis chip. Triangle, saw and variable pulse outputs, hard sync and PWM inputs.
3209 VCA
Dual VCA with positive gain-offset controls. This can be used for feeding a sound to the output without an envelope while testing or tuning.
3211 PRM/NRG
Ring modulator, white/pink noise with level control, VLF noise with level control.
3218 INV / SLR
Dual inverter with offset controls (also used as variable voltage source) and slew limiter with rise and fall controls. This can be used as simple AR envelope.
3223 2LFO
Dual LFO with VC speed. Square and triangle outputs.
3235 ENV / CPR
Envelope follower and comparator with reference level control."
